January 30, (THEWILL) – The Nigerian Railway Corporation (NRC) said it will resume the Abuja-Kaduna train service on Tuesday.
NRC, on January 27, suspended train operations on the Kaduna-Abuja rail, after an Abuja-bound train derailed on Friday, close to the Kubwa Station at the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), in Abuja.
But a statement by the Corporation on Monday, said its management “is pleased to announce the recommencement of the Abuja-Kaduna Train Service, which was suspended on Friday, January 27, 2023, due to the derailment that occurred at Kubwa Station on the same date.
“Subsequently, the Service will resume on Tuesday, January 31, 2023.”
The Abuja-Kaduna service operates four trips with the AK1, KA2, AK3 and KA4 coaches moving from 7:00am, 10:00am, 13:00pm and 16:00pm, respectively.
But the Train Management said “on Wednesdays, only KA2 Will depart Rigasa at 0700 and AK 3 will depart Idu at 16.00.”
